Five ways solar panels in schools redefine the learning environment
The effects of solar panels in schools can be seen in a few ways.
1. Environmental awareness:
Students and staff at solar-powered schools develop a culture of environmental consciousness. They reinforce eco-friendly behaviors and promote responsible energy consumption by acting as real-life examples of sustainability. Students gain a greater understanding of environmental issues, which motivates them to promote sustainability in the classroom and their local communities.
2. Integration into curriculum and learning activities:
Solar panel installations are integrated into school curriculums across various subjects. Teachers use them as educational tools, developing lesson plans and projects centered on solar energy, environmental science, mathematics, and technology. This integration sparks interest and curiosity, enhancing student engagement and critical thinking skills.
3. Budget allocations:
Solar panels help schools reduce their energy bills significantly. The cost savings enable schools to allocate funds to educational resources, extracurricular activities, and facility improvements. Long-term financial stability is achieved, allowing for better planning and resource allocation in the school budget.
4. STEM education enhancement:
Solar panels offer a platform for enhancing STEM (Science, Technology, Engineering, and Mathematics) education. Students gain exposure to engineering principles and learn about solar technology, system design, and data analysis. This exposure to real-world applications of STEM subjects stimulates interest and potentially inspires future careers in renewable energy or related fields.
5. Community engagement:
Solar-powered schools empower students to take ownership of their environmental impact. Student-led initiatives, such as eco-clubs or sustainability projects, promote environmental stewardship within the school and extend into the broader community. These initiatives foster leadership skills and a sense of responsibility toward creating a sustainable future.
